The Importance of Integrated AI Governance
Effective AI governance cannot be siloed within compliance or risk teams alone. IBM highlights that AI risk is interconnected across business units, technology functions, and external regulatory environments[1]. Consequently, governance frameworks must be integrated, spanning policy, data management, ethical considerations, and operational controls. This approach ensures that AI risks like bias, privacy breaches, and compliance violations are addressed holistically rather than in isolation.
For example, a multinational financial services firm deployed a centralized AI governance committee with representatives from legal, IT security, data science, and business operations. This committee standardized risk assessment metrics, aligned AI model validation with compliance mandates, and ensured ongoing monitoring. Within 12 months, the firm reduced deployment delays by 30% and improved audit readiness scores by 25%.
Operationalizing AI with Agentic Automation
Automation plays a critical role in closing the AI execution gap by embedding AI capabilities directly into operational workflows. Oracle’s recent advancements with agentic AI in integration platforms demonstrate how AI agents can autonomously manage tasks such as data ingestion, exception handling, and compliance checks[3].
Consider a global manufacturing company that integrated agentic AI to automate supplier compliance monitoring. The AI agents continuously scanned incoming data against regulatory requirements and automatically flagged anomalies for review. This reduced manual compliance verification efforts by 40%, accelerated issue resolution times, and ensured consistent adherence to evolving regulations.
Addressing Security and Complexity Challenges
Despite the benefits, enterprises face security and complexity barriers when adopting AI agents at scale. A recent analysis by Help Net Security points out that concerns around data privacy, access controls, and integration complexity slow AI agent adoption[4]. Without robust security frameworks, automated AI workflows risk exposure to vulnerabilities and data leaks.
To mitigate these risks, enterprises should adopt a layered security model encompassing identity management, encryption, and continuous monitoring. For instance, a healthcare provider implemented zero-trust principles alongside AI automation, ensuring that every AI task required verified credentials and encrypted data access. This approach maintained HIPAA compliance while enabling AI-driven patient data analysis.
Measuring Success: Metrics and Ownership
Closing the AI execution gap demands clear ownership and measurable KPIs. Operational leaders must define metrics that reflect both AI performance and business impact. Common metrics include model accuracy, time to deployment, compliance incident rates, and process automation percentages.
Ownership should be assigned to cross-functional teams combining data scientists, compliance officers, and operations managers. Regular review cycles with executive sponsorship help maintain alignment with strategic goals. For example, a retail enterprise measured AI automation success by tracking order processing speed improvements and reduction in fulfillment errors, attributing ownership to a dedicated AI operations team reporting to the COO.
Looking Ahead: Unified Compliance Automation
Regulatory compliance remains a moving target, particularly with emerging AI-specific legislation. Commugen’s launch of the first unified EU AI Act compliance automation solution illustrates the growing trend toward automated, integrated compliance tools[5]. Such platforms provide enterprises with real-time compliance tracking, audit trail generation, and policy enforcement capabilities.
Enterprises preparing for these regulations should invest in compliance automation early, integrating it with AI governance and operational workflows. This forward-looking approach reduces risk, lowers manual compliance costs, and supports faster innovation cycles.
